What rationale in logistics deemed it appropriate to have one of the street performers stationed exactly in front of a group of evangelists at this years Bele Chere? The Vance Monument is used by many groups to express free speech, and this group certainly has as much right, but this seemed a very ill-conceived line-up. The performer is the well known Silver Drummer Girl who offers a family oriented show. After several hours of tolerating the ever increasing decibels of Leviticus, she leaped onto the religious group’s platform to momentarily over power them with a series of rapid bursts from her snare drum. Always the pro, it was of course delivered in character with a nod to some inspired jocular anarchy. The police escorted her back to her designated spot, but it was quite obvious that her limits were tested.
